Questions and Answers

What is the cheapest way to get from King Street Station to Oak Harbor?

The cheapest way to get from King Street Station to Oak Harbor is to drive which costs $15.22 - $23.91 and takes 1h 48m.

What is the fastest way to get from King Street Station to Oak Harbor?

The fastest way to get from King Street Station to Oak Harbor is to drive which takes 1h 48m and costs $15.22 - $23.91 .

Is there a direct bus between King Street Station and Oak Harbor?

No, there is no direct bus from King Street Station to Oak Harbor. However, there are services departing from Seattle and arriving at Midway Blvd at SE 6th Ave via Skagit Station Gate 5 and March's Point.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 42m.

How far is it from King Street Station to Oak Harbor?

The distance between King Street Station and Oak Harbor is 147 km. The road distance is 145 km.

How do I travel from King Street Station to Oak Harbor without a car?

The best way to get from King Street Station to Oak Harbor without a car is to bus via Skagit Station Gate 5 which takes 3h 42m and costs .

How long does it take to get from King Street Station to Oak Harbor?

It takes approximately 3h 42m to get from King Street Station to Oak Harbor, including transfers.

Where do I catch the King Street Station to Oak Harbor bus from?

King Street Station to Oak Harbor bus services, operated by Amtrak, depart from Seattle station.

Train or bus from King Street Station to Oak Harbor?

The best way to get from King Street Station to Oak Harbor is to bus via Skagit Station Gate 5 which takes 3h 42m and costs . Alternatively, you can train, which costs $10.33 - $76.09 and takes 3h 44m.

Where does the King Street Station to Oak Harbor bus arrive?

King Street Station to Oak Harbor bus services, operated by Amtrak, arrive at Mount Vernon Amtrak Station.

Can I drive from King Street Station to Oak Harbor?

Yes, the driving distance between King Street Station to Oak Harbor is 145 km. It takes approximately 1h 48m to drive from King Street Station to Oak Harbor.
